在Primo中获取和发布Alma记录
如果您正在使用Primo VE,见 Primo VE。
在Primo获取从Alma导出的数据前,您必须在Primo中配置机构、数据源、规范化规则和发布渠道。 关于配置机构的更多信息,见 配置Primo机构。 下文描述了如何定义数据源,配置规范化规则,并在Primo中发布记录。
定义Alma作为数据源
Alma可以管理MARC 21和都柏林核心(DC)元数据并发布到Primo。 如果在Alma中同时管理MARC 21和DC数据,您会需要设置不同的数据源,规范化规则和每个数据源加载数据到Primo中的通道。
要从Alma获取记录,您必须在Primo中定义Alma数据源。
要定义Alma数据源(MARC 21和/或DC):
-
打开Primo数据源页面(正在进行的配置向导 > 渠道配置向导页面 > 数据源配置)。
-
点击机构旁的编辑。
打开数据源属性页面。数据源属性页面 -
配置数据源。 下列字段对Alma数据源十分重要:
-
文档拆分器 – 选择 OAI拆分器。
-
来源系统 - 选择Alma。
-
特性结果集 – 选择 UTF-8。
-
来源格式 – 选择MARC 21或DC。
-
初始源代码 – 输入Alma机构代码。
-
输入记录路径 – 输入记录。
-
-
选择保存并继续。
创建规范化规则的结果集
规范化规则决定来源记录如何转化为Primo PNX 记录。 对于新安装,推荐复制以下模板对Alma支持的每种数据(MARC 21和DC)创捷一组规范化规则:
-
Alma MARC - 模板 - 包含全部加载MARC 21数据和使用Alma在线所需的定义。 欲知更多关于Alma MARC - 模板的信息, 见 Alma MARC 21。
-
Alma都柏林核心 - 模板 - 包含全部加载DC数据和使用Alma在线所需的定义。 更多关于Alma都柏林核心 - 模板的信息,见Alma都柏林核心。
如果您正在执行迁移,推荐创建现有规范化规则的副本并添加或修改以下PNX字段。 例如,如果正在使用Alma MARC - 模板模板:
- Control/almaid – 包含Alma机构代码和Alma系统编号(MMS ID)的组合。
-
Dedup/C5 – 添加用于匹配的MSS ID。
Alma将同一MMS记录的不同传递类型记录分别发布至Primo。 要防止多个记录在Primo中显示,必须启用去重,并且必须将Alma记录中的MMS标识符映射至PNX记录中的dedup/C5字段。
- 传递/传递类型 – Alma传递基于传递类型 Alma-E (对电子出版物), Alma-P(对印刷型)及Alma-D (对数字化资料)。
- 传递/机构 – 这个字段应当从INST $$a和AVE $$i开始创建,从Alma的机构单位详情页面(管理>通用配置>配置菜单>图书馆>管理您的机构的图书馆)的概要选项卡映射过来。
- 显示/创建者,显示/提交者, 显示/主题 – 如果浏览的标目丰富功能激活,则需要屏蔽根据非主标目扩展创建者和提交者等字段。
- Display/availlibrary – 该字段应当从由Alma发布的AVA字段创建。
- 显示/类型 – Alma_Type 映射表格用于Alma-D 传递类型。 此外,当 ECT (电子资源库类型)字段被设置为 数据库时,创建数据库资源类型。
- 分面/顶层 – Alma-E和Alma-D作为online_resources。
- 分面/A到Z – 这个分面应当为A-Z列表创建。
- 分面/资源库 – 资源库分面可以从Alma为Alma-D记录包含的COL字段创建。
- Facets/creatorcontributor 和 Facets/Topic – Primo 版本 4.1和之后的发布包括浏览功能。 如果主题富集被激活以供浏览,必须从非优先标题中屏蔽 创建者 和 贡献者 字段的创建。
- Links/thumbnail – 应为Alma-D传递种类添加的链接。
- Link/Linktosrc – 从856字段为Alma-P创建的链接。 这是为了避免向Alma转换时无法创建Alma-E记录。
- Links/linktoholdings – 如果出现应当禁用。
- Link/backlink – 禁用该字段因为Alma没有链接至Alma记录的终端用户界面 。
- 检索/检索范围 – 按需定义Alma数据获取的检索范围。 此外,应当在A-Z列表添加范围。
- 检索/通用 – 添加包含MSS的001字段。
- 所有浏览部分字段 – 用于浏览功能。 欲知更多信息,见浏览部分。
配置、加载、索引(非Alma特定)
当您配置机构、图书馆、Alma数据源、富集结果集、规范化规则等等后: 您必须应用您的更改至系统并规范化Alma发布的记录。
这些步骤对Alma并无特殊之处,但是您会需要对每个Alma支持的数据源(MARC和DC)创建不同的通道。 欲知更多信息,见配置发布平台渠道流。
要在Alma发布后加载Alma记录到Primo: